Variant summary

Our verdict is Uncertain significance. Variant got 4 ACMG points: 4P and 0B. PM2PP3_Moderate

The NM_015677.4(SH3YL1):​c.452C>A​(p.Thr151Lys)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.00000139 in 1,442,188 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
SH3YL1 (HGNC:29546): (SH3 and SYLF domain containing 1) Enables phosphatase binding activity and phosphatidylinositol binding activity. Predicted to act upstream of or within phosphatidylinositol biosynthetic process and regulation of ruffle assembly. Located in ruffle membrane. [provided by Alliance of Genome Resources, Apr 2022]
